From: Khem Raj <raj.khem@gmail.com>
To: openembedded-devel@lists.openembedded.org
Subject: meta-linaro and toolchain-layer
Date: Sat, 07 Apr 2012 14:08:38 -0700 [thread overview]
Message-ID: <4F80ACD6.8080901@gmail.com> (raw)
-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A1
Hi,
Ken Werner @ Linaro has created a meta-linaro layer. I have created a
github repo of same here https://github.com/kraj/meta-linaro
Moving forward soon gcc 4.7 will land in OE-Core and 4.6 will be
more or less retired. In natural progression it would move to
toolchain-layer if there are consumers of it.
linaro is also working on gcc-4.7 improvements in same manner as
4.6 and there could be more tools e.g. gdb binutils etc. that could
be useful for armv7+ from that layer.
I would like to propose few things we could do.
Use gcc-4.6 from meta-linaro and retire it from toolchain-layer
which means toolchain layer only has gcc-4.5 and eventually
This also means that we don't move gcc-4.6 into toolchain-layer
when its relegated from OE-Core
In similar fashion add recipes for gcc-linaro-4.7 whenever linaro
makes first 4.7 based release
Does anybody see downsides to this approach ?
This could mean that distro may have multiple compilers for different
architectures e.g. linaro toolchain for arm
architecture and may be OE-Core provided toolchain for rest of them
another option is that we do the same thing where we cherry-pick
linaro patches into toolchain-layer and append them on top gcc from
OE-Core which we have been doing with 4.6 it does mean extra work
validation and maintenance that I would like to avoid.
Thanks
- -Khem
-----BEGIN PGP SIGNATURE-----
Version: GnuPG v1.4.11 (GNU/Linux)
Comment: Using GnuPG with Mozilla - http://enigmail.mozdev.org/
iEYEARECAAYFAk+ArNYACgkQuwUzVZGdMxQ1gACeNBUacwHJrvYuzpStJKeVZHb6
4qUAniohGmPBRhVJJtjEpGlG/JyKdCvt
=fnnP
-----END PGP SIGNATURE-----
next reply other threads:[~2012-04-07 21:17 UTC|newest]
Thread overview: 10+ messages / expand[flat|nested] mbox.gz Atom feed top
2012-04-07 21:08 Khem Raj [this message]
2012-04-09 0:43 ` meta-linaro and toolchain-layer Denys Dmytriyenko
2012-04-09 1:08 ` Khem Raj
2012-04-10 6:41 ` Martin Jansa
2012-04-10 15:53 ` Denys Dmytriyenko
2012-04-10 22:48 ` Khem Raj
2012-04-11 17:24 ` Denys Dmytriyenko
2012-04-11 19:15 ` Khem Raj
2012-04-11 15:59 ` McClintock Matthew-B29882
2012-04-11 19:10 ` Khem Raj
Reply instructions:
You may reply publicly to this message via plain-text email
using any one of the following methods:
* Save the following mbox file, import it into your mail client,
and reply-to-all from there: mbox
Avoid top-posting and favor interleaved quoting:
https://en.wikipedia.org/wiki/Posting_style#Interleaved_style
* Reply using the --to, --cc, and --in-reply-to
switches of git-send-email(1):
git send-email \
--in-reply-to=4F80ACD6.8080901@gmail.com \
--to=raj.khem@gmail.com \
--cc=openembedded-devel@lists.openembedded.org \
/path/to/YOUR_REPLY
https://kernel.org/pub/software/scm/git/docs/git-send-email.html
* If your mail client supports setting the In-Reply-To header
via mailto: links, try the mailto: link
Be sure your reply has a Subject: header at the top and a blank line
before the message body.
This is an external index of several public inboxes,
see mirroring instructions on how to clone and mirror
all data and code used by this external index.